Pearson Education in India is headquartered on Knowledge Boulevard in Sector 62, Noida. It primarily publishes books for students who will appear for CBSE and ICSE board exams and does some publishing work for state boards in the North East. Pearson also creates some content for Sarva Siksha Abhyaan, the Government of India ‘Education for All’ initiative for the 6 to 14 age group. The group introduces approximately 600 new titles each year across all segments. In total, Pearson publishes about 10,000 titles. Vivek Govil, president and Ceo of Pearson Education says, “It’s a long tail business and we have about 2,500 to 3,000 titles that are big sellers.” ...cont´d
